Type
ORACLE
Validation date
2024-05-09 08:34: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0315,
    "usd": 0.03381
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000170B139F57EBD5C1F8D042E574DAD1E057B28202DC9117CE767E4C83FC861E644

Previous signature

48D6286B91E99B5963FCCDFD0ACFBB77A427755F1ED8D6E921DEEFCE50D291F40ADE6D1D5CD02F406AF4894E922C3028B283FA78E12EE7FDEB3B3A4F629C0307

Origin signature

30450220214D18BC2EF0B3507A29474E9C33893564F6EC53586E62B7E1CACCA39C34E171022100E48A6344DC13CD0B914683A27C53DFC4F3DE9691B752FC372B7F5FD491D9D24F

Proof of work

010104641D2D652B2A36CDE32EABB7AC1D6F0351A1CFAE45BA1483ADAD99B166DB289E9E408C13C28D10F62F068EE552C651FAA5A2BD6417D68EAFC8C269FBD2FBE9E3

Proof of integrity

002A4B182AF534ABD040C21EE331C21CFF555CBE5C53F0D14987D0E4AFBB16086D

Coordinator signature

A6FC05A4C53338182295E0D4FC40C5BDC2055F7FB76FE8CB013863365D8C155EA7A41B17A524852F2CF51D2B1958533EFE86CF5CB75C60284DD300F55E25CA03

Validator #1 public key

00019BD68EFC0CBF59391FDF1745E04FCDCBB379C6FB428B9A8B4ACF0D71FC82BD68

Validator #1 signature

6A5D060014D2524428F4BD68818C247683E938D3886D2DFBC8EB122D31E44D4968D26CB83099CC46B9321386E7D43A85534F6645DBE0D79ADA59D1FF69A2E60E

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

ADFF5B3C915165BC378B6C01F259BA60380EE97F11BCF97AA5A5A461404F3CD06067F9F54009C38F34FB21E83E5639AEF9B8C49B388A315F84ECCF330A80E909